$SERVICEOUTPUT$ missing from emails.. Nagios 3.2.1

Ok, found a workaround in this message:

http://www.mail-archive.com/nagios-users@lists.sourceforge.net/msg23566.html

Instead of

/usr/bin/printf "%b"

use

/bin/echo -e

so, notify-service-by-email becomes:

define command{
        command_name    notify-service-by-email
        command_line    /bin/echo -e  "***** Nagios *****\n\nNotification
Type: $NOTIFICATIONTYPE$\n\nService: $SERVICEDESC$\nHost:
$HOSTALIAS$\nAddress: $HOSTADDRESS$\nState:
$SERVICESTATE$\n\nDate/Time: $LONGDATETIME$\n\nAdditional Info
Aggiuntive:\n\n$SERVICEOUTPUT$ - $LONGSERVICEOUTPUT$" |
/usr/bin/mail -s "** $NOTIFICATIONTYPE$ Service Alert:
$HOSTALIAS$/$SERVICEDESC$ is $SERVICESTATE$ **" $CONTACTEMAIL$
        }
